Moroccan homeowners advised to check insurance
Tuesday, 12 August 2008 00:00
Holiday home owners with interests in Morocco have been urged to ensure that any personal goods they leave in the country are covered by their home insurance provider.

According to the AA, it is worth extending a British home contents insurance policy to cover personal property anywhere in the world, particularly for people who only occasionally travel abroad.

Ian Crowder, public relations manager for the AA, explained: "If you do lose your camera while you're out there or your cases? then you can claim on your UK home insurance policy.

"The other advantage is that if you are taking out travel insurance, you don't need to include the baggage element because that is covered with your home insurance."

With the added reassurance of knowing that their personal property is protected overseas, more people might be interested in purchasing a house overseas.

According to a recent study by Zurich Private Clients, the average holiday home contains valuables worth approximately £15,200.
